There is one more problem in our nation is that, we have to stay back in office even after completion of the task. The protocol is to follow the working hours though productive or unproductive.
There is nothing like work from home or prepare from home and come to office once it's required and then go back.
I don't know why the rules are made to curb productivity.

- We definitely need to ponder over the points raised. It's not how many hours of work we have logged in that matters; what really matters is what goes into those work-hours.
- Only when we realize/recognize and accept that every minute counts, can we hope to achieve higher productivity in everything we do.
- Hard work should go hand in hand with smart work and teamwork.
- Ultimately, our aim should be 'optimization of resources'.
